Beyond the Mat: The Rituals That Bind
Yogis here treat the studio as a sanctuary, not just a workout space. Pre-class rituals—morning meditation circles, post-session gratitude circles—function as rite transitions that dissolve ego and foster unity. A former participant described it as “leaving the noise behind, if only for 90 minutes, and arriving as part of something bigger.” These moments aren’t fluff; they’re neurobiological anchors, reinforcing habit formation and deepening emotional investment. The studio becomes a liminal zone where self-improvement is communal, not solitary.
The obsession also manifests in spatial behavior.
Members often gather in the lounge after classes, exchanging tips, sharing struggles, and forming friendships that extend beyond the mat. This social glue is intentional—Corepower’s community managers actively nurture these connections, organizing monthly meetups and wellness workshops that blend fitness with personal growth. The result? A tightly knit network where accountability isn’t enforced but organically cultivated.
